## Artifact Signing — SDK Parity Notes (Weekly Sync)

Kestrel SDK for Android reached parity with the Swift client this sprint: offline queueing, batched telemetry, and retry semantics now match. Both SDKs ship as signed artifacts from the same pipeline. Remaining gap: background sync throttling, targeted next sprint. Verify both release bundles before tagging. Both artifacts validate against the shared signing key below.

signing key of kawig-fafog = bky19_6Fypv1qws7J8qJtaYjX

## Configuration

The Corvuslane CSV import wizard reads all settings from `.env`. Required: IMPORT_MAX_ROWS (cap per batch, default 50000), IMPORT_DELIMITER, and IMPORT_STRICT_HEADERS. Malformed rows route to the quarantine table; set IMPORT_QUARANTINE_LIMIT to abort noisy files early. For the 3.1 release, encoding detection is on by default — disable with IMPORT_AUTODETECT=false if staging diverges. The wizard uploads quarantine reports to the Fennick bucket, which requires its access credential, so append that line to the env file now.

secret setting of tajof-bahif: COURIER_KEY3=65d

- [ ] Lost badge? Don't panic — it happens on nights more than you'd think. First, tell the shift lead straight away so the old badge can be killed in the Ostermill system before anyone finds it. Then fill in the pink slip from the drawer under the security monitor and drop it in the facilities tray. You'll get a temporary badge from the cabinet by the kettle; it works on the main doors only. To unlock that cabinet, punch in the code below.

turnstile pass: bdg-YEOZLM-79341408

TICKET-8841: AddressPilot widget failing with 401s

The AddressPilot autocomplete widget on the Norvane checkout page started returning 401 errors at 03:10 UTC. Root cause: the service credential for the internal geocoding backend expired last night and the auto-rotation job silently failed. Suggestions are empty for all regions; manual entry still works. A replacement credential has been issued and verified in staging. For the production fix, use the new key below.

gateway credential: vxb3-o9a